Transaction e20fe287dea2e2aa0a1c5ff7693ec538fbc02d308ad47865e21c801a4593ed58
1 Input
1 Output
-
e20fe287dea2e2aa0a1c5ff7693ec538fbc02d308ad47865e21c801a4593ed58:0
- value
- 605159322
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d55cd532bf25762bc30a5c37bbda0535f006ea59 OP_EQUAL
- address
- 3M9B4YGxduaeHJAywLUoziW1Fc3vurN3gG